2. What are the constituents of the
hydrosphere?​

Answers

Answer:

The primary chemical constituents of the hydrosphere are oxygen (85.5 per cent) and hydrogen (10.7 per cent), which form the water molecule. The other most important constituents by weight include chlorine (2.1 per cent), sodium (1.1 per cent), magnesium (0.14 per cent), and numerous other elements in small amounts

Explanation:

Answer:

Hydrosphere is the total mass of water found on the surface of the Earth. Its components include ice sheets found in the mountainous regions and all the water bodies such as lakes, ponds, rivers, seas, oceans, underground water and the water vapour present in atmosphere.
